Anthropic’s September 12 announcement of permanent, employee-level access for embedded third-party evaluators to its models and training processes has set the benchmark for this market, distinguishing ongoing development-stage vetting from pre-release reviews or existing CAISI agreements. Regulatory momentum from California’s new independent verification organization framework and Illinois’ mandated frontier-lab audits is pressuring labs to demonstrate credible external oversight amid growing scrutiny of self-reported safety claims. OpenAI has signaled support for state-level independent assessment infrastructure while advancing its own third-party evaluation guidelines, yet no equivalent embedded-access commitment has materialized from Google, Microsoft, Amazon, or xAI. With the October 31 deadline approaching, traders are watching for official statements that meet the strict criteria of ongoing internal access and public findings, as competitive positioning on AI safety standards could accelerate or stall further announcements.

This market will resolve to "Yes" if the listed company announces a commitment to grant one or more third-party evaluators ongoing employee-level access to its systems, AI models, and training processes during development by October 31, 2026, 11:59 PM ET. Otherwise, this market will resolve to "No".
Arrangements limited to evaluating models before release will not qualify. Current agreements with the Center for AI Standards and Innovation (CAISI) to provide pre-deployment access to AI models will not qualify.
A qualifying announcement must be made through the listed company's official channels or by an authorized representative acting in an official capacity. Statements that endorse third-party evaluation, describe it as under consideration, or express an intention to explore or discuss it will not qualify. A commitment made as part of a broader agreement with other companies or with a government will qualify, provided the listed company is a party to it and it otherwise meets the requirements above.
If a qualifying announcement is made within this market's timeframe, this market will resolve to "Yes" regardless of whether the commitment is binding, is later modified or withdrawn, or is ever implemented.
The primary resolution source for this market will be official information from the listed company; however, a consensus of credible reporting may also be used.
